NOVELTY - A graphene tape is free-standing and has surface area of at least 200 (preferably at least 400) m2/g; and has an electrical conductivity of at least 100 (preferably at least 1000, especially at least 20000) S/m. USE - As an electrode in a battery (claimed). ADVANTAGE - The tape is free-standing; has a surface area of at least 200 (preferably at least 400) m2/g; has an electrical conductivity of at least 100 (preferably at least 1000, especially at least 20000) S/m. The graphene sheets display little or no signature corresponding to graphite or graphite oxide in their X-ray diffraction pattern. The tape is self-supporting material that may be handled unattached to a substrate or other backing materials and is attached to the other materials including surface, substrate, backing materials, when used in certain applications. DETAILED DESCRIPTION - An INDEPENDENT CLAIM is included for forming a graphene tape involving: forming a film comprising graphene sheets and at least one polymer binder; and heating the film to decompose the binder.
